When a surety issues a performance bond, it assures that the principal (the party that buys the bond) will fulfill their commitments under the bond's terms. If the primary stops working to meet these commitments and defaults on the bond, the guaranty is in charge of covering any type of losses or problems that result.
1. Loss of credibility: Back-pedaling a performance bond can damage the principal's online reputation and credibility, making it more difficult to secure future organization or funding.
2. Legal and administrative prices: The guaranty might need to pay legal and administrative expenses connected with pursuing the principal for problems or attempting to rectify the scenario.
3. Monetary losses: The guaranty might need to cover the expense of finishing the job or giving the services that the principal stopped working to provide. This can cause considerable monetary losses for the guaranty.
4. Boosted costs: If the principal has a history of back-pedaling performance bonds, they might be needed to pay higher costs in the future to get the necessary bonding.
Overall, back-pedaling an efficiency bond can have serious economic repercussions for both the principal and the guaranty. It is necessary for principals to meticulously consider their obligations and ensure they have the ability to satisfy the regards to the bond to avoid these adverse end results.

Financial Penalties for Defaulting
If you default on an efficiency bond, you'll likely deal with significant financial penalties. These fines can vary depending on the regards to the bond contract yet frequently include paying the bond amount in full to the obligee. This indicates that if you fall short to meet your contractual commitments, you must pay the bond amount to the task proprietor or the entity that needed the bond.
Furthermore, you might likewise be responsible for any kind of extra prices incurred by the obligee due to your default, such as locating a replacement specialist or covering project hold-ups.
Defaulting on an efficiency bond can also lead to legal charges and court prices if the obligee chooses to take legal action against you to recuperate the bond amount. These costs can quickly accumulate, additional aggravating the monetary effect of your default. It's essential to thoroughly examine and understand the regards to the efficiency bond to stay clear of these extreme punitive damages.

Legal Implications and Legal Actions
Dealing with lawful ramifications and potential claims because of back-pedaling a performance bond can considerably affect your organization's track record and monetary standing. This might cause costly lawful fees, court expenditures, and prospective negotiations or judgments versus your company.
In addition, defaulting on a performance bond might result in harmed connections with clients, subcontractors, and suppliers, affecting your capacity to secure future agreements. Lawsuits arising from bond defaults can stain your business's reputation in the market, making it challenging to bring in new companions or customers.
Additionally, if the default causes a court judgment against your service, it might result in property seizure or liens, even more straining your monetary stability. As a result, it's crucial to comprehend the legal implications of defaulting on a performance bond and take aggressive actions to alleviate the risks entailed.
